#4e7d18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7d18 is composed of 30.6% red, 49%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 87.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 29.2%. #4e7d18 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cfa30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#4e7d18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7d18 has RGB values of R:78, G:125,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5143832.

Shades and Tints of #4e7d18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a02 is the darkest color, while #fbfef8 is the lightest one.
